Heads up, new folks: this alert fires when PrintPipe, our printer-spooler microservice, backs up past 500 queued jobs. Usually it means the Lasker office's render workers are stuck, not an actual outage. Don't page anyone at 3am before checking the queue dashboard first. Full triage steps and past incident notes live on the internal wiki page below.

operations page: https://grafana.zemvarworks.corp/pages/view/dash/fc7bb3490edf

☐ Step 4 — Record dedup freeze. Confirm the Merrowdeck customer-dedup pipeline is paused so no records merge while keys rotate; a mid-ceremony merge can orphan encrypted profile blobs. Verify the dedup queue at Lanthornware reads zero and snapshot the count in the ceremony log. After both witnesses initial the entry, transcribe the recovery passphrase exactly as follows.

vault phrase of tagag-fawef = lammir-ulaiel-oliax-belox-eliox-ulaok-gilael-norys-holox-fenir

From next Monday, the reception desk at Hollin Cross moves from level 2 to the ground floor, beside the east entrance. Night shift: deliveries arriving after 22:00 should now be signed for at the new desk, and the old level 2 counter will be decommissioned, so do not leave packages there. The ground-floor lobby doors lock automatically at 21:00. To admit authorised couriers after that time, use the door-pass code below.

badge for fafof-yajef: bdg-JTFOG-95442

# Build Provenance: Incremental Rebuilds on Mosswire

Quick primer: Mosswire only rebuilds pages whose content hash changed, so "why didn't my page update?" usually means the source hash matched. Every incremental run writes a provenance record — which inputs, which template version, which cache entries it reused. If output looks stale, don't nuke the cache first; check the provenance log. Each record is keyed by the token that appears below.

build token for fafof-tageg: htk21_f30a3062ec5a0972b3bbf